DelR=> rear heat exchangers and the warm air mixer housings. ... => Can I get by without them? Depends on what 'getting by' means to you. It's certainly possible to hack a system together without those parts, and I'm sure there are a lot of cars even on this list that are doing without the rear exchangers, for instance, since that's how most aftermarket exhausts are set up. Leaving out the rear exchangers cuts your heat capacity by at least a third and you *have* to use an aftermarket exhaust. Leaving out the mixers and thermostats creates what seems like a lot of plumbing hassle to get any heat at all, and what you'd get would be uncontrolled. So my take is that it may seem hard to find the parts at this point, but getting by without them adds even more hassle for a very much suboptimal result. Have you checked www.thesamba.com?
